A skill for tracing relationships in a knowledge graph, such as what depends on what or whether a fact is still current. A knowledge graph stores facts as connected entities and relationships.

In plain words
What is it for?
Answering dependency, blocking, relationship, and fact-validity questions after an initial memory search.
Why use it?
A summary may mention facts without showing their connections or current validity; this process investigates those links and checks dates before presenting them.

Graph Traversal

The deep-dive rung of memory search. Once memory-search (rungs 1–2) has surfaced the relevant entities, walk their relationships to answer questions a summary can't: how things connect, what depends on what, and whether something is still true. You enter already holding entry results — so you start at PICK, never at a fresh search.

Hard rules (non-negotiable — read first)

  1. Never the first call — and try rung 2 before rung 3. Enter from memory-search's rung 1–2 results already in context. Crucially, rung 2 — search_memory_facts(center_node_id=…, edge_type=…) — is valid-only by default, so it often settles "is X still …?" without the unbounded nav tools. Drop to rung-3 traversal only for what rung 2 can't give (see "When to go deeper" below). If invoked with no entry node in hand, run memory-search rung 1 first.

  2. Never trust an edge's currency without checking dates — and one date isn't enough. The nav tools return superseded edges with no warning. Before presenting any edge as current:

    • drop edges whose invalid_at is in the past — expired_at only records when the end was noticed, and a future invalid_at is a scheduled end, still current until it arrives;
    • when two live edges of the same kind disagree (duplicate HAS_STATUS, etc. — it happens), prefer the newest valid_at;
    • for "is X still blocked / true?", also look for a replacement — an old edge can expire while a narrower one takes its place the same day.

    Never trust a node summary for currency: summaries fold old and current facts together with no date.

  3. find_path is not for typed chains. It is undirected and edge-type- blind, so it routes through shared hubs — two tickets both "To Do" or sharing a creator get a bogus 2-hop "path" through the Status or Person node, often over a stale edge. Use it only for "are these connected at all", and distrust any path running through a status/person hub. For a dependency or impact chain, walk get_node_edges(edge_type=BLOCKS|DEPENDS_ON) hop by hop.
